Chat with us, powered by LiveChat Social Media App Development: Cost, Features & Trends!

Don't miss the chance to work with top 1% of developers.

Sign Up Now and Get FREE CTO-level Consultation.

Confused about your business model?

Request a FREE Business Plan.

Social Media App Development: Cost, Features & Trends!

262 Views | 7 min | Published On: February 22, 2024 Last Updated: June 12, 2024

As an entrepreneur, the trickiest part is deciding the right market to invest in for your business to succeed. Nonetheless, of all the options, social media app development is the most beneficial field that will propel your business to new heights. 

Of course, creating a social media app is a lucrative option, which has become the epicenter for many entrepreneurs. But do they all succeed? – Well, No! 

Startup Genome research demonstrates that 9 out of 10 startups fail. But why? – 

Certain factors, such as tech problems, operation, team, marketing, and other aspects, determine the success of your social media app. To avoid that, you must have a solid foundation that will help you navigate through developing a social media app platform

This detailed guide will help you understand every aspect of social media app development. Let’s get started!

3 Reasons Why to Invest in Social Media App Development

We've discussed the top 3 reasons to invest in a social media startup. Let's learn:

1. Huge Market Potential for Growth

The following data demonstrates a distinct trend of rising sales and market growth in the social networking sector over the ensuing years.

social media app development overview

Take a look – 5.04 billion people around the world make use of social media. Around 266 million users joined social media last year. – These figures clearly state the vast market potential of social media app development. 

Investing in social media development will offer you a vast scope to reach a huge user base and target the right audience. You must take advantage of this market potential and develop an app offering users a platform tailored to their requirements, interests, or demographics.

2. Monetization Opportunities

Over the years, mobile app downloads have soared. Look at the following figures (2023):

top social media app worldwide downloads 2024

Social media app downloads increase user base size, boost engagement, and make it easier to gather valuable user data that may be sold for advertising, subscriptions, and other income sources. All of these factors help to create prospects for monetization.

3. Data Insights and User Engagement

Social media apps collect data about users' online activities and interests. Utilizing this data, you may develop social networking apps that better cater to users' interests and enhance their overall experience. 

Additionally, you may increase your revenue by using the data to offer users adverts that they are more likely to find interesting.

Latest Trends in Social Media Development

Following, we’ve listed the latest trends in social media development. Let’s discuss:

social media development latest trends

1. Video Content Dominance:

With an increasing emphasis on short-form videos, video content is becoming more and more dominant. It includes TikTok, YouTube Shorts, Instagram Reels, and Instagram Reels.

2. E-commerce Integration:

E-commerce functionality is integrated into social media networks so users can purchase directly from the platform. Businesses and brands use social media platforms like Facebook, Instagram, and others to advertise their products and services. 

3. Augmented Reality (AR) and Virtual Reality (VR):

AR/VR capabilities have been incorporated into social media apps that offer users unique immersive experiences. AR filters and effects on Snapchat, Instagram, and TikTok are increasingly sophisticated, enhancing user engagement. VR social spaces like Meta's Horizon Worlds are also gaining traction, offering immersive experiences.

4. Live Streaming:

Numerous social media sites have upgraded or added live streaming, providing users and marketers new opportunities to communicate with their audience in real time. Live streaming remains a key feature, with apps like Twitch, YouTube, Instagram, and TikTok offering live options. Real-time interaction through live comments, Q&A sessions, and live shopping events are becoming mainstream.

5. P2P Payment:

P2P payment capabilities for business accounts make smooth transactions between businesses and individuals possible. It simplifies financial procedures, allowing companies to receive and send money quickly.

Must-Have Features to Include in Your Social Media App

Check the listed essential features for social media that you can incorporate into application development. Let’s learn:

top features to include in social media app
  • Registration/ Login: Social media apps include easy account registration and secure login steps. 
  • Interactive UI UX Design: A user interface enhances user experience and engagement; it must be simple to use and visually appealing to users. 
  • Photos/ Videos Uploading: Allow users to publish and share photos and videos with their network to promote the creation and exchange of content.
  • In-App Chat & Video Calling: Enable users to message and make video calls within the app to foster community and interaction.
  • Two-Factor Authentication: Enable two-factor authentication to strengthen security and prevent unauthorized access to user accounts.
  • Push Notifications: Users may stay engaged and informed with push alerts for messages, updates, likes, comments, and other app activity.

Advanced Features to Include in Social Media App

Check the advanced features that you can incorporate into your social media app:

  • Location:  Incorporating location-based features will enable users to find their friends, businesses, or activities nearby. It helps to enhance user experience. 
  • AI Chatbots: AI chatbots make it simple for users to seek support around the clock and swiftly fix their issues. It helps to boost user satisfaction and retention. 
  • AR/VR Technology: AI/VR technology allows for creating immersive and interactive content for users. It gives customers a wonderful experience and motivates them to utilize it more frequently. 

Social Media App Development: Step-by-Step Guide

Following, we’ve discussed a step-by-step guide to building social media apps. Let’s learn:

step by step guide to build social media app development

Step 1: Planning

Planning is the first step of custom social media app development. Here, you need to establish the ultimate objective and target market for your social media app development process. Additionally, at this stage, the app's design, functionality, and other elements are decided. 

It's also critical to do market research, identify rivals, and ascertain consumer preferences throughout the planning stage. A project timeframe, budget, and resource allocation plan must be considered as well in this section. The team proceeds to the design step after completing the planning stage.

Step 2: Design

Now comes the designing UI/UX stage. Designers employ colors, typefaces, logos, and other distinctive features to attract the audience. Also, designers must ensure the layout is accessible, responsive, and readable across all devices and platforms. 

Step 3: Development

Now, let’s move on to the development phase. Here, developers select the appropriate technology depending on the platform (iOS, Android, or cross-platform). 

Furthermore, they implement the backend infrastructure for user authentication, content delivery, and data storage. Also, they incorporate front-end components such as programming languages (Swift, Kotlin, Java).

Additionally, third-party API integrations are implemented for features like analytics, social sharing, or location services. Security measures are also inculcated to protect user privacy and data. 

Step 4: Testing

At this stage, developers test the app regarding functioning and other components. The application is evaluated across various devices or operating systems to identify, find, and address bugs or incompatibilities. Additionally, accurate user testing is crucial to gather input on the functionality and user experience of the app. 

Step 5: Deployment

Last comes the deployment phase. Developers prepare the app for deployment by finalizing configuration and optimizing performance. Then, they launch the app on relevant app stores such as Google Play Store or Apple App Store. 

Once everything is approved, the app is deployed online and developers monitor its performance and user feedback. 

By following these steps, you may successfully plan, design, create, test, and launch a social networking app that satisfies user needs and corporate objectives.

Factors Impacting the Cost of Social Media App Development

Several factors implement the cost of social media app development. We've thoroughly discussed each one of them. 

factors influencing social media app development cost

1. Choosing Platform

The choice of platform significantly affects the total cost of developing a social networking app. 

Creating a cross-platform program that runs on both platforms is usually more expensive than developing for a single platform, such as iOS or Android. 

Cross-platform development, however, uses a single codebase to reach a larger audience; it may be less expensive in the long run.

2. Features & Functionalities

Your app's efficiency is determined by its features and functionalities. Including cutting-edge features will make your software stand out from the competition. Nevertheless, the price will be more than if you were to just include the most basic functions, including chat, content sharing, and user accounts. 

On the other hand, advanced features include augmented reality filters, AI-driven content suggestions, and real-time collaboration. Every additional feature increases the complexity of the development process, including time and resources.

3. UI/UX Design

The user interface (UI) design and user experience (UX) are critical factors in drawing in and keeping users. Well-designed and user-friendly interfaces can boost user pleasure and engagement but also drive up development costs. 

Custom animations, intricate layouts, and tailored user experiences all need additional labor during the design phase, which could significantly increase expenses.

4. Location of App Development Company

The location of the app development business affects the total cost. Development agencies in Eastern Europe, Asia, and South America typically charge less than those in North America and Western Europe.  This is because of the higher cost of living and wages in these regions. 

However, in other situations, selecting less-priced services could compromise communication or quality due to linguistic or cultural barriers.

How Much Does it Cost to Build a Social Media App?

Let’s now discuss the elephant in the room – social media app development costs.  The cost of developing a social media application depends on several factors. These factors include:

  • Project Complexity
  • Features & Functionalities
  • UI/UX Design
  • Technology Stack
  • Quality Assurance
  • Timeline and more!

However, the estimated cost to build a basic complex social media app with simple features & functionalities ranges between $25,000 to $50,000. On the other hand, incorporating complex social media apps with advanced features will cost around $80,000 or more. 


Do you want to build a social media app at a low cost? – Then, you must follow a strategic approach – MVP (Minimum Viable Product) social media app development. 

You can build and launch your social media app with essential features and functionalities here. Once you've tested the waters – you can obtain funds and go for a fully-developed social media app with advanced features and functionalities. 

Get your free tech consultation and estimated quotation by contacting Apptunix Experts.

Unlock Potential with Apptunix – Your Trusted Mobile App Development Partner

Investing in such a lucrative and competitive market is a risky route. Taking the first right step is essential to reach your thriving final destination. Partner with Apptunix, a leading mobile app development company that will assist you in turning your vision into reality. 

Our social media app developers use the most recent technology to provide custom app development solutions tailored to your business's objectives. Whether you need Android social media app development or iOS social media app development, we've got you covered. From social media networking apps to dating app development, our expertise spans a wide range of platforms and functionalities.

Wait no more. Contact Apptunix experts, and let's work together to make your social media app development dream come true!

Frequently Asked Questions(FAQs)

Q 1.How much does a social media app development cost?

The estimated cost of social media app development with may range from $25,000 to $80,000 or above depending on project’s complexity, features & functionalities, UX UI design, tech stack, and more. 

Q 2.How long does it take to build a social media app?

It may take around 3 to 6 months, depending on the project’s complexity, features, and other aspects. 

Q 3.Is creating a social media app beneficial? 

Yes, social media app development is definitely a beneficial option. Your app will be open to specific monetization options, can reach a more extensive audience base, connect with other brands and businesses promoting their products and services, and so on. 


Q 4.What are the different things to consider for the process of social media app development?

Some of the factors you must consider include selecting the type of social media app, choosing the target audience, deciding on the revenue model, selecting the basic and advanced features you want to incorporate into your app, and choosing the right social media app development company

Q 5.Which are the most popular social media app platforms?

Facebook, YouTube, WhatsApp, Instagram, Facebook Messenger, WeChat, and TikTok are dominating the social media landscape with billions of monthly active users. Facebook leads the list, followed by YouTube. TikTok also boasts over a billion monthly users, showcasing its significant global influence.

Q 6.How I can make money from social media app development?

Monetize your social media app through targeted advertising, subscription models, in-app purchases, and offering premium features. Partner with brands for sponsored content and leverage e-commerce integrations for additional revenue streams.

Q 7.What are the different types of social media apps

Social media apps encompass various types, from social networking platforms like Facebook to media sharing apps like Instagram. They also include microblogging platforms like Twitter and messaging apps such as WhatsApp.

Rate this article!

Bad Article
Strange Article
Boring Article
Good Article
Love Article

Join 60,000+ Subscribers

Get the weekly updates on the newest brand stories, business models and technology right in your inbox.

Tags: , , , , , , , ,


App Monetization Strategies: How to Make Money From an App?

Your app can draw revenue in many ways. All you need to figure out is suitable strategies that best fit your content, your audience, and your needs. This eGuide will put light on the same.

Download Now!

Subscribe to Unlock
Exclusive Business

And we will send you a FREE eBook on Mastering Business Intelligence.

{ "@context": "", "@type": "Article", "mainEntityOfPage": { "@type": "WebPage", "@id": "" }, "headline": "Social Media App Development: Cost, Features & Trends!", "description": "Social media app development involves the creation of applications that enable users to interact, share content, and connect with others online.", "image": "", "author": { "@type": "Person", "name": "Nalini", "url": "" }, "publisher": { "@type": "Organization", "name": "Apptunix", "logo": { "@type": "ImageObject", "url": "" } }, "datePublished": "2022-02-22", "dateModified": "2024-06-12" }

Discuss your Idea with a CTO!

Get a Call Back